Galaxy RG Corp recalls Jumbo Neapolitan ice cream with undeclared colors (Yellow #5, Yellow #6, Red #40) sold between April 2026 and May 2026. Consumers should check UPC 824790853086 for affected lots.
Undeclared colors (Yellow #5, Yellow #6, and/or Red #40).
Galaxy RG Corp is recalling Jumbo Neapolitan ice cream products that contain undeclared food dyes. This recall is due to potential health risks from consuming these dyes without proper labeling.
The ice cream contains undeclared food dyes (Yellow #5, Yellow #6, and/or Red #40) that are not listed on the label. This can cause health issues for people who are sensitive to these dyes, though the risk is generally low for most consumers.
Anyone who purchased Galaxy RG Corp's Jumbo Neapolitan ice cream with the UPC 824790853086 and lot numbers listed between April and May 2026. Children and those with sensitive reactions to dyes may be at slightly higher risk.
Check for the UPC 824790853086 on the packaging. The affected products were sold between April 2026 and May 2026 with specific lot numbers listed in the recall notice.
Look for the UPC 824790853086 and lot numbers 034320462 through 044320362 on the packaging to confirm if your product is affected.
